Movie Review: watch this with your kids
Summary: 5 Stars

I am now telling everyone I know with younger kids about this video. Like some previous reviewers, my kids (5 and 2) just love everyone. I bought the video mainly for my 5 year old --- now that she is in kindergarten and getting involved in more things away from home, I realized I had really been remiss on this topic. Well, both kids LOVE it and beg to watch it over and over.

As other reviewers have noted, the video is funny and entertaining, thus really capturing the attention of both of my children. I watch the video with them, and I pause it during role plays to make them answer "what should she do" before Super Chick or John tell us the answer. They love shouting out the answers. The video came with 3 "Safe Side" green badge stickers, and my DD was thrilled to earn hers by answering all the questions correctly.

Movie Review: My boys actually understand the concept of STRANGERS now!
Summary: 5 Stars

As a parent of very young children (5- and 3- years old) and someone who is in the public eye, this is one of the best investments I've ever made.

Oh sure, college is important, too, but for just a couple of bucks and an hour spent beging in front of the TV, now my boys have a catchy, fun way to learn about strangers. And, trust me, the kids LOVE this movie! They have every bit of it memorized.

Just a few days ago, we were shopping at a store and a stranger asked my youngest son to shake his hand. Before the man could come any closer, my oldest intervened and said, "Remember, Owen, this person is a 'don't know,' so you shouldn't talk to him."

Thanks Super Chick! I couldn't have taught my boys that without scaring them to death.
